A new software fault tolerance scheme, called the Self-Configuring Optimistic Programming scheme, (SCOP), is proposed. It attempts to reduce the cost of fault tolerant software by providing designers with a flexible redundant system component by which reliability and effectiveness can be dynamically combined. SCOP is based on comparisons of results produced by the variants, delivers resu1ts which are judged correct with the required probability, and is structured in phases in order to release such results as soon as available. It can be parameterized with respect to both the desired reliability and the desired response time. SCOP thus allows a trade-off between various attributes of system services (such as reliability, throughput and response time) in a desired manner. In offering this choice, SCOP also tries to minimize resource usage and is thus a flexible and cost-effectÌve tool for gracefully degradable systems.

A cost-effective and flexible scheme for software fault tolerance

Di Giandomenico F;
1992

Abstract

A new software fault tolerance scheme, called the Self-Configuring Optimistic Programming scheme, (SCOP), is proposed. It attempts to reduce the cost of fault tolerant software by providing designers with a flexible redundant system component by which reliability and effectiveness can be dynamically combined. SCOP is based on comparisons of results produced by the variants, delivers resu1ts which are judged correct with the required probability, and is structured in phases in order to release such results as soon as available. It can be parameterized with respect to both the desired reliability and the desired response time. SCOP thus allows a trade-off between various attributes of system services (such as reliability, throughput and response time) in a desired manner. In offering this choice, SCOP also tries to minimize resource usage and is thus a flexible and cost-effectÌve tool for gracefully degradable systems.
1992
Istituto di Scienza e Tecnologie dell'Informazione "Alessandro Faedo" - ISTI
Software Fault Tolerance
Fault-Tolerant Architectures
Reliability Assessment
Adjudication Mechanisms
Cost-Effectiveness
File in questo prodotto:
File Dimensione Formato  
prod_412829-doc_145332.pdf

accesso aperto

Descrizione: A cost-effective and flexible scheme for software fault tolerance
Dimensione 3.12 MB
Formato Adobe PDF
3.12 MB Adobe PDF Visualizza/Apri

I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.

Utilizza questo identificativo per citare o creare un link a questo documento: https://hdl.handle.net/20.500.14243/364599
Citazioni
  • ???jsp.display-item.citation.pmc??? ND
  • Scopus ND
  • ???jsp.display-item.citation.isi??? ND
social impact